Earnings Setup: NimbusGuard (NMBG), Q2 FY26 print, after close Wed Jul 29, 2026

Bottom line up front: Front-week ATM straddle is pricing a roughly 11.4% one-standard-deviation move (about $63.80 to $80.20 around the $72.00 spot), which sits RICH versus NMBG's own ~8.7% median realized over the last 10 quarters. The print does not turn on the headline EPS beat; it turns on net-new-ARR adds and whether net revenue retention has stopped decelerating. The defining asymmetry: the stock is priced for perfection (six-week run-up, crowded long, call-skewed), so a clean beat on stale consensus that still shows NRR sliding gets sold, while the options crush punishes a correct directional call that lands inside the implied range.

Sourced inputs (as-of dates):

  • Spot $72.00 (user-supplied, as-of Jul 24 close)
  • Front-week ATM straddle: $4.05 call + $4.15 put = $8.20 (user-supplied chain, Jul 24)
  • Front-month IV ~92%, the IV term structure backwardated vs ~58% in the next monthly (user-supplied, Jul 24)
  • Consensus: rev $312M, EPS $0.18; whisper rev ~$320M, net-new ARR ~$41M (user-supplied)
  • Historical moves: last 10 quarters, median ~8.7%, std ~3.1% (user-supplied)
  • Positioning: +24% over six weeks, short interest ~4% float, 25-delta call skew bid (user-supplied)
  • Dealer net gamma: [NEEDS INPUT: not supplied]
  1. Options-implied move

Straddle math: (4.05 + 4.15) / 72.00 = 8.20 / 72.00 = 11.4%. That is a 1-SD (~68%) range of roughly $63.80 to $80.20, a probabilistic range, not a forecast and not a ceiling. About one print in three lands outside it. As-of Jul 24; IV inflates further into the print, so re-pull the straddle the morning of Jul 29.

  1. Implied vs. realized history

Median realized ~8.7%, std ~3.1% over 10 quarters; the actual move exceeded the implied in only about 3 of 10 prints. At 11.4% implied versus an 8.7% median, options are pricing this RICH to the name's own pattern. The structure favors the seller of premium unless this is a regime-break quarter.

  1. Vol crush

Front-month IV ~92% likely collapses toward the ~55-60% next-month level post-print, a 30-plus point crush (assumption from the backwardated term structure; confirm the post-event IV mark). Plain terms: you can be right on direction and still lose, because the vega bleed outweighs a move that stays inside 11.4%. This setup, if expressed as the straddle, is SHORT-VOL: it wins if NMBG settles inside the range and harvests the crush; a long-vol expression needs a move materially beyond 11.4%.

  1. The bar: consensus vs. whisper, and guidance

Published consensus rev $312M / EPS $0.18 is the floor, not the bar. The buy-side whisper is ~$320M and ~$41M net-new ARR. To clear the implicit bar the print must beat the whisper AND raise full-year ARR guide. The fulcrum: NRR has stepped 119% to 114% over three quarters. Guidance that holds NRR flat-to-up and shows net-new ARR re-accelerating HOLDS the stock; a beat-and-in-line guide with NRR sliding to ~112% BREAKS it even on a headline beat.

  1. Positioning and flow

Priced for perfection (inference from supplied data): +24% in six weeks, light 4% short interest leaving few forced buyers, and a bid call skew signaling crowded upside. That stacks asymmetric downside into a disappointment. Dealer net gamma not supplied; if dealers are long gamma the move dampens into the strike, if short it amplifies. Confirm before sizing.

  1. Gap vs. drift

Two distinct edges. The overnight gap is the 11.4% implied event. PEAD is separate: a large surprise tends to drift in the surprise direction for days to weeks, but NMBG is a well-covered large-cap so drift is muted versus a low-coverage small-cap. For a single-event horizon through Jul 30, weight the gap and crush, not the drift.

  1. Liquidity check

Front-week spreads on the ATM strikes should be tight enough to trust the straddle read; confirm bid-ask is inside ~$0.10 and open interest is deep at the $72 strike before leaning on the derived move. If quotes widen into the bell, the 11.4% number itself gets unreliable.

- Treating the implied move as a prediction. The options-implied move is a one-standard-deviation (~68% probability) range, not a directional call and not a ceiling. State it as a probabilistic range, never as "the stock will move X."
- Eyeballing one number instead of comparing to history. A single implied move tells you little until you set it against the distribution of realized earnings moves. The edge is whether options are over- or under-pricing the move relative to what this name actually does.
- Ignoring vol crush. The single most common way an earnings setup loses money: the stock moves in your direction, but post-print implied volatility collapses and the vega loss outweighs the move, so a correct call still loses. Every setup must carry an explicit crush estimate and state whether the thesis is long-vol or short-vol.
- Measuring the print against published consensus instead of the whisper. Stocks are priced for the buy-side expectation and the whisper, not the headline sell-side number. Clearing consensus by a small margin is often not enough to clear the implicit bar, which is why stocks fall on beats.
- Anchoring on the headline EPS/revenue beat instead of guidance and the second-derivative. For richly-valued names, forward guidance and the rate-of-change of growth (decelerating deferred revenue, margin trajectory, net-new adds) drive the reaction more than trailing results. A company can beat, raise, and still fall on a slowing second-derivative.
- Missing the positioning read. Asymmetry is a function of what is already in the price. "Priced for perfection" (recent run-up, crowded long, bullish skew, demanding whisper) means asymmetric downside; washed-out and hated means asymmetric upside. Dealer net gamma and skew reveal where hedging may amplify or dampen the move.
- Conflating the immediate gap with the multi-week drift. The implied-move trade (the gap) and post-earnings drift (PEAD, where large surprises keep drifting in the surprise direction for days to weeks, stronger in lower-coverage small/mid-caps) are two distinct edges. Keep them separate.
- Ignoring liquidity. Wide bid-ask spreads and thin open interest destroy the edge even when IV looks attractive, and a straddle-derived implied move computed off wide quotes is itself unreliable.
- Restating what is already in the price. The edge is interpretation, not data. A summary of consensus is not a setup. The setup must name where the user's or the implied view DIVERGES from consensus and why consensus may be wrong on a specific KPI.

The implied move is the anchor of the whole setup. Practitioners derive it from the at-the-money (ATM) straddle: the front-expiry ATM call premium plus the ATM put premium, divided by the stock price, gives the implied move as a percentage. On a $100 stock an 8% implied move means roughly a $92 to $108 one-standard-deviation range. IV inflates into the print and collapses after, so the source and date of any IV or option quote matter.
